Output 0572d72ecf2c8a738825209d471b9415dc06f2791aeedf776e81558ae0e6721d:0

value
535003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89516cec4ef76e427c70a7e538dbcbc2d5989b51 OP_EQUAL
address
3ED63NBqyrVXkn8X2khdJzVt8uqHZAdwmQ
transaction
0572d72ecf2c8a738825209d471b9415dc06f2791aeedf776e81558ae0e6721d
spent
true